### CI Note: Feedcheck Validator Flakes

The Pennywhistle podcast feed validator fails intermittently on CI when sample feeds exceed 10 MB; the parser times out under the default 30s limit. Bump the timeout in the job config, don't shrink fixtures — coverage depends on them. If failures persist, pin the validator to the last green build and reference the token below.

session token of kahag-bawip = htk6_729d08

**Ticket GLC-412: Staging archiver pointed at wrong cold storage tier**

The Glacierpond archiver in staging was writing to the hot-tier bucket instead of the cold archive, inflating costs for two weeks. Fix is a one-line env change plus re-running the sweep job. Reviewer: confirm the bucket prefix matches production. The archiver's storage access credential is set on the line below.

env line for fajop-taguf: VAULT_KEY20=82a8caa7b14c704c3638

## Configuration

Tidewatch reads settings from `.env` at startup. Set `TIDEWATCH_REGION` to the harbor code (e.g., PORT_BRELLING) and `TIDEWATCH_REFRESH_MIN` to the polling interval. Releases must ship with caching enabled. The widget cannot fetch tide predictions from the Moonsell upstream without an API credential; add this line before tagging the build:

secret setting of bagag-tajof: VAULT_KEY29=4ce6cefdeca7fff91b5254b98167a

Finance Review Summary — Brightvale Systems. The Opsline team requests 240,000 for tooling upgrades in Q3. Prior spend tracked under budget; variance acceptable. Recommendation: approve with quarterly checkpoints. No headcount impact. Risks limited to vendor delivery timing. Context for this request depends on the strategic direction noted below.

management briefing: Only 33 of the 504 pilot accounts renewed Holox, so a churn review is set for August 1. Fenysix Logistics is in early talks to buy Zoroxix Group for about $459.9 million.

## Support

Welcome aboard! If the Plimber address autocomplete widget starts acting weird — dropdown not rendering, suggestions lagging, that kind of thing — check the troubleshooting wiki first, since most issues are config typos in the locale settings. Still stuck? The Plimber core team rotates support duty weekly, so don't be shy about reaching out; they'd rather hear from you early than untangle a mess later. For anything urgent or confusing, drop a message to the support inbox below.

escalation mailbox, fafof-kawep: drudor@norvalabs.corp